Bill Hale Obituary

HALE Bill Hale, age 84, passed away peacefully in his home surrounded by his loving family on January 20, 2013. He was born September 9, 1928, in Martin County, Kentucky. He was a loving and giving husband, father, and grandfather known for his devotion to his family. He retired from Norfolk Southern Railroad after 34 years, and was a member of Reynoldsburg United Methodist Church and Dudes and Dolls Square Dance Club. He enjoyed spending winters in Port Charlotte, Florida, attending his grandchildren's sporting events and activities, joking and laughing. He is survived by his wife of 65 years, Daphene Maynard Hale; and his children, Dr. Kenneth Hale and his wife, Karen, and their children, Adam (Amy Dammann) and Jessica, and Dr. Terrie Hale Scheckelhoff and her husband, Kevin, and their children, Hannah and Hale; and brothers and sisters and their families, Dorothy Davidson, Jack (Betty), Jimmy, Sammy (Karen), Betty Jo Harman (Earl), Patty Romans (Butch), and Ronnie. He was preceded in death by his parents Sheridan and Ella (Webb) and brothers Quinton, Edsel, Ellis, Everett, and Leonard. The family will receive friends on Friday, January 25, 2013, from 10 a.m. until the 11 a.m. Memorial Service at Reynoldsburg United Methodist Church, 1636 Graham Road. Inurnment will take place at Forest Lawn Cemetery following the service. In lieu of flowers, the family requests that donations be made to Mt. Carmel Hospice, 1144 Dublin Road, Columbus, Ohio 43215, 614-234-0200. The family is especially grateful to the caregivers at Mt. Carmel Hospice and special friends who supported them and allowed him to be surrounded by his family during his last days. We also are in deep appreciation for all who offered love, support, and wisdom through his life's journey. Messages of condolence may be left at www.NewcomerColumbus.com.
